Local Auto Parts Stores

Ewell Auto Service Center

Fort Worth, TX


CONTACT INFO

Phone:

(817) 924-3207

ADDRESS

Ewell Auto Service Center
2000 W Berry St
Fort Worth, TX 76110

More Auto Parts Stores in Fort Worth


AUTO PARTS STORE PROFILE


Ewell Auto Service Center



Auto Part Selection:
  • Radiators
  • Auto Parts


REVIEWS

Rate It: